Editing Your Account Settings In Windows Live Mail

  1. With Windows Live Mail open, click on the ‘Accounts’ Tab.
  2. Click the email account you wish to edit in the list on the left hand side of your screen. Then click the ‘properties’ button at the top of the screen.
  3. The previous step should have opened the properties box with all the settings for your email account.

Is Windows Live Mail POP3 or IMAP?

With Windows Live Mail, you can optionally use IMAP connections for reading incoming mail. Using IMAP (instead of the more widely used “POP3”) allows you to keep your messages on our servers instead of downloading them to your computer.

What is the SMTP server for live mail?

Setup Your Live.com Account with Your Email Program Using IMAP

Live.com (Outlook.com) SMTP Server smtp-mail.outlook.com
SMTP port 587
SMTP security STARTTLS
SMTP username Your full email address
SMTP password Your Live.com password

How do I find my POP and SMTP settings?

If you’re trying to add your Outlook.com account to another mail app, you might need the POP, IMAP, or SMTP settings for Outlook.com.

Enable POP access in Outlook.com

  1. Select Settings. > View all Outlook settings > Mail > Sync email.
  2. Under POP and IMAP, select Yes under Let devices and apps use POP.
  3. Select Save.

How do I find my password for Windows Live Mail?

Launch your Windows Live Mail client. Right-click on your email account on the left pane, and choose Properties from the menu. Click the Server tab. If your email password has been remembered by Windows Live Mail, you’ll see a sequence of asterisk (‘****’) characters in the password box.

Is Windows Live Mail still working?

After warning users in 2016 of coming changes, Microsoft stopped official support for Windows Live Mail 2012 and other programs in the Windows Essentials 2012 suite on Jan. 10, 2017. … If you don’t care for managing your inbox through a web browser, there are third-party applications to replace Windows Live Mail.

How can I fix my windows live mail account?

Please follow the steps below on how to repair Windows Live Mail:

  1. Go to Control Panel.
  2. Under Programs, click Uninstall a Program.
  3. Locate Windows Live Essential then click Uninstall/Change.
  4. When a window appears, select Repair all Windows Live programs.
  5. Restart your computer after the repair.
